Which Audi TT is rare?

The rarest mk1 TT is the Quattro Sport of 2005, limited to 800 units. Audi firmed up the suspension and removed 49kg of weight from the car, sacrificing the rear seats in the process. Which Audi TT is the fastest?

The Audi TT RS Roadster is the fastest version of the TT convertible with monumental performance courtesy of a 400hp five-cylinder engine powering all four wheels. It rivals other fast roadsters such as the Porsche 718 Boxster, Ford Mustang GT Convertible, and the Mercedes-AMG SLC43. Is an Audi TT cheap to run?

There’s no longer a diesel Audi TT, and the petrol variants get between 30-40mpg. The Audi TT costs more than rivals from less premium brands, like the Toyota GR86, but you do get a more upmarket interior and it tends to be more economical than rivals. There are several reasons why Audi has decided to discontinue the TT. One reason is the declining sales of the TT in recent years. Another significant factor is Audi’s strategic shift towards electric vehicles, with the automaker announcing a substantial €15 billion investment in electric vehicles by 2025.
